About the role
Join the IT Development department within a Building Society to help us evolve and improve our processes. We focus on building innovative solutions, enhancing efficiency, and challenging the status quo.
Responsibilities:
- Challenging and improving CI/CD processes, tools, and approaches.
- Collaborating with development, testing, and operations teams to streamline workflows and optimize pipeline efficiency.
- Sharing expertise and experience to drive continuous improvement.
- Work onsite in Coventry once a week and participate in quarterly PI Planning sessions.
Benefits include:
- 28 days holiday plus bank holidays and a buy/sell scheme
- Annual discretionary bonus
- Personal pension with matched contributions
- Life assurance (6x salary)
About you
To succeed, you should demonstrate:
- Knowledge and experience in software development environments.
- Experience working in Agile, preferably SCRUM, with tools like JIRA.
- Experience with .NET or Microservices, CI/CD pipelines, and ArgoCD.
- Strong version control skills using GitHub or similar.
- Experience with SonarQube/Cloud, GitHub Actions, or equivalent CI/CD tools.
- Understanding of Cloud Technologies, AWS, especially EKS.
- Familiarity with Docker & Kubernetes for containerization and orchestration.
Desirable skills include:
- Understanding of Release/Deploy processes.
- Experience with security tools like Snyk integrated into CI/CD pipelines.
- Experience maintaining pipelines with ArgoCD, GitHub Actions, or similar.
